I make small batches of hand-built ceramics from my home studio in SE6. The primarily functional pieces reflect my love of colour and surface pattern. Collaged shapes form a major part of the making process, both in the paper stencils I use to mask the layers of slip and underglazes and as hand-cut decals fired onto the glazed surface.
Inspiration is taken from landscapes, maps and natural forms – abstracted into repeat patterns and shapes, with a mid-century flavour. The nature of hand-built ceramics mean that every piece has its own quirks and individuality.
